In her poems in Maltese and english, Marlene Salina movingly portrays the Neolithic temple people of her native Maltese Islands and reflects on their admirable culture and its relevance today. The beautiful photographs and the images of fascinating works of art by past and contemporary artists add an evocative visual dimension to the life of these Maltese ancestors – a life which in so many ways can be compared to ours, no matter what part of the world we inhabit. The main photography of the Neolithic remains is by Daniel Cilia.
